Sen. Marshall Announces Departure of Long-Time Senate Staffer, Chad Tenpenny

(Washington, D.C., April 11, 2022) – U.S. Senator Roger Marshall, M.D. today announced the upcoming departure of his General Counsel Chad Tenpenny. Tenpenny is the only person to have served on the staff of Senators Bob Dole, Pat Roberts and Marshall. In May, after nearly twenty-four years of service to Kansas as a staff member in the United States Senate, Tenpenny will transition to the private sector. Following his departure, Tenpenny plans to build a law practice that focuses on federal, state and local government affairs, general counsel services and political consulting.

Background:

Tenpenny began his public service career as an intern for Senator Dole. After earning both his undergraduate and law degrees at the University of Kansas, Tenpenny joined Roberts’ Washington D.C. staff focusing on tax and international trade issues. For more than two decades Tenpenny served Senator Roberts in a variety of roles including as State Director and Counsel, and ultimately as his third and final Chief of Staff. Since 2021, Tenpenny has served as Senator Marshall’s General Counsel.

Highlights of Tenpenny’s Senate service include involvement in the effort to permit and fund construction of the South Lawrence Trafficway, accompanying Roberts on a trade mission to Havana, Cuba where they met with Fidel Castro, and serving both Roberts and Marshall in the effort to thoroughly vet and confirm presidential appointees including federal judges. Tenpenny also played a key role in four successful U.S. Senate campaigns.

Outside of his work in the Senate, Tenpenny manages a small family farm in Williamstown and maintains a Lawrence rental property business. He resides in Leawood with his two high school age daughters and wife Chelsea Good.
